Machine learning is a rapidly evolving field that allows computers to learn from existing data and make decisions without the need for specific programming. Machine learning models enable computer systems to perform tasks that normally require human intelligence. For instance, categorising images or speech recognition. It is an area of artificial intelligence that utilizes machine learning algorithms to recognize patterns from a dataset and then apply this information to make predictions and perform data analyses. There are different types of algorithms that are employed to support a range of applications. For instance, supervised machine learning models work with labelled data to create mapping functions between inputs and outputs, indicating there should always be a corresponding right output for each input. It is useful for jobs such as categorizing information and making split selections. Additionally, in unsupervised machine learning, the model is trained on unlabelled data, meaning that there are no predefined outputs. The goal here is to uncover patterns and discover the governing structure of a dataset, which is useful for finding deviations and making informed suggestions.
